Interleukin-13
(
IL-13
) responsiveness was examined in lymph node B cells from patients with
non-Hodgkin's lymphoma
(
NHL
) and patients with benign reactive immune disorders. Proliferation assays showed that
NHL
B cells from 8 of 21 patients responded to
IL-13
in the absence of a co-activation signal.
IL-13
-unresponsive
NHL
B cells from 9 of the 13 remaining patients were induced to respond to
IL-13
upon antibody-triggered CD40 activation, as did reactive B cells. Binding experiments with radiolabeled
IL-13
revealed that the constitutive expression of
IL-13
receptors (IL-13R) was associated with
IL-13
responsiveness in the absence of CD40 activation. In
IL-13
-unresponsive cells, IL-13R expression was induced after CD40 activation. This effect was enhanced by IL-10, which was able to potentiate the
IL-13
response of CD40-activated cells. Furthermore,
IL-13
was found to increase the viability of cultured
NHL
cells, but not that of non-malignant cells. These results suggest that
IL-13
, which behaves as a potent co-factor for normal lymph node B cell activation, might provide growth and/or survival advantages to
NHL
B cells.
